Output fda66771800f340748b38283567f98e63d44712355bcf399f8e23b2b1bb94e15:3

value
1080562
script pubkey
OP_0 OP_PUSHBYTES_20 1d335e5904f715392139e4caa6e37912071c598d
address
bc1qr5e4ukgy7u2njgfeun92dcmezgr3ckvdkug63s
transaction
fda66771800f340748b38283567f98e63d44712355bcf399f8e23b2b1bb94e15
spent
true